famous as Gosha hospital, is the first woman and child care hospital in the city. It has been serving people of the city since more than a century, but very few youngsters are aware of its historic importance. β€œGosha means seclusion. In olden days, women were kept in seclusion or away from people as per then tradition and culture. Hence, people were reluctant to go for institutional delivery, which was leading to more maternal and infant mortality. β€œConcerned over the high mortality rate, King Godey Naraian Gajapati Row bought land along with a building in 1894 to run a hospital from here. He is also said to be maintaining the hospital in the initial years. Eminent lady doctor Hilda Lazarus also served in the hospital, β€œAs per the rule, the King had sought permission from Queen Victoria to name the hospital after her. In 1949, the Government of Madras took over its administration. Now, the hospital has three units with 150 beds and has recently been renovated with new blocks. β€œThe hospital is really a blessing for Visakhapat-nam people and also has historical significance.
